Job description

Position Summary
Acuren is currently recruiting for API 510/570/653 for operations in Cincinnati, OH. THIS WILL BE A CALLOUT/TRAVEL POSITION.
Successful candidates must be able to travel up to 75% throughout Cincinnati OH and surrounding areas. (The environments will be Corn/Agricultural, Petro-Chem, Chemical, Pulp & Paper, Gas Plants, Refineries, Pipelines and Pharmaceuticals.)
SIGN-ON BONUS AND RELOCATION ASSISTANCE AVAILABLE FOR QUALIFIED APPLICANTS.
Responsibilities
  • At the direction of client, perform visual and non-destructive examination of static and dynamic pressure retaining equipment in accordance with American Petroleum Institute (API) standards and the American Society of Mechanical Engineers (ASME)
  • Submit to client technically accurate reports documenting equipment condition
  • Provide client with technical recommendations for the repair, re-rate, replacement, and/or alteration of plant equipment, as required for safe operation within stated operating parameters for durations specified by client
  • Provide technical input to client as required for welding and metallurgical issues
  • Provide technical guidance, on a application of non-destructive examination techniques and procedures
  • Fully comply with all Acuren and client safe work practices and actively participate in all site safety initiatives
  • Willingness to travel if needed

Requirements
  • Certification of American Petroleum Institute Standards API 510/570/653
  • 2 - 5 years' experience or 2+ years on site experience
  • In-depth working knowledge of API 510/570/653 and ASME standards
  • Experience working in direct support of petrochemical facility engineers
